PLACEMENT PURPOSE
The Preparedness and Health and Safety Services Instructors primary responsibility is to instruct American Red Cross classes.
OPEN TIME DAYS
Approximately four to eight hours per class including preparation, set-up, teaching and cleaning equipment when required.
Once a quarter or four times a year depending on seasonal needs.
Flexible schedule available.⦆ Instructors are needed daytime, evenings or weekends.
REQUIRED TRAINING- Successful completion of volunteer instructor training program
- Orientation to American Red Cross
- Periodic training updates as required
